Strategic Leadership in Procurement
Reporting to the VP of Global Supply Chain & Procurement and leading a team of two FTEs, you will be responsible for designing and implementing a robust framework for managing key aspects of the companys spendcovering both indirect and direct procurement.
You will lead RFI and RFP processes, ensuring that procurement decisions align with corporate objectives and deliver cross-functional value. A key focus of the role is to develop and manage supplier relationships to meet evolving business needs, including identifying new vendors for product launches, implementing dual sourcing strategies, and conducting in-depth spend analyses to identify cost optimization opportunitieswithout compromising quality or reliability. You will strengthen supplier performance, enhance commercial agreements, and contribute to risk assessments to ensure compliance and supply chain resilience. Furthermore, you will actively contribute to Pharmacosmos digital transformation by driving the digitalization of procurement processes through data and digital tools. Furthermore, you will support the companys sustainability agenda by engaging suppliers in initiatives focused on carbon reduction and long-term environmental responsibility. In addition, you will lead continuous improvement initiatives, manage procurement master data for greater cost transparency, and support internal stakeholders with strategic purchasing requirements. By maintaining a forward-looking perspective on supplier alternatives, market price trends, and lead times, you will help secure Pharmacosmos competitive advantage in global sourcing.

Pharmacosmos
Founded in 1965, Pharmacosmos is a global healthcare pioneer in carbohydrate chemistry and a leader in the development of innovative treatments for blood diseases, including iron deficiency anemia and cryopreservation technology. On September 18th, 2024, Pharmacosmos announced the successful completion of their acquisition of G1 Therapeutics, a commercial-stage oncology company. The acquisition aligns perfectly with Pharmacosmos' strategy by leveraging their extensive expertise in blood diseases, positioning the company for its next phase of growth and strengthening its global commercial portfolio. Headquartered in Holbæk, Denmark, Pharmacosmos employs 650 dedicated employees, with products marketed in over 40 countries worldwide. Please also visit www.pharmacosmos.com.
